A specialist surgical method in dentistry called the sinus lift process was created to solve the difficulties associated with implanting dental implants in the upper jaw, specifically in the regions surrounding the molars and premolars. A patient’s remaining bone may not be thick or high enough to support dental implants if they have lost bone in their upper jaw as a result of tooth loss, periodontal disease, or natural resorption over time. In these situations, the sinus lift treatment can increase the volume of the bone and elevate the sinus chamber, laying a solid basis for a successful implant implantation. This method is particularly helpful when the sinuses have grown into the space that used to contain the top teeth, making it challenging to implant without first treating the insufficient bone structure.
During the sinus lift surgery, the dentist or oral surgeon will enter the sinus cavity through the mouth. To make room for the bone graft, the surgery entails delicately raising the sinus membrane, which is the thin lining that separates the sinus from the upper jawbone. To encourage bone formation, a natural or synthetic bone graft material is inserted into the formed gap after the sinus membrane has been raised. By acting as a scaffold for the growth of new bone, the graft material promotes the body’s natural healing process and permits bone regeneration over time. Depending on the patient’s particular requirements and preferences, the bone graft material may come from a donor or the patient’s own body, or it may be synthetic. In certain situations, the process could also include the use of bone substitutes, which promote the development of strong, healthy bone.
Local anesthesia is usually used for the sinus lift operation, while sedation is an option for patients who might feel anxious or need more comfort. The sinus lift can take one to two hours, depending on how complicated the operation is. Following the placement of the grafting material and suturing of the affected area, the patient will begin a recuperation period. Osteointegration, a process that usually takes several months, will allow the bone graft to join with the natural jawbone during this time. The success of the future dental implant placement depends on the new bone being strong and sturdy enough to support the implant, therefore this healing phase is essential.
Restoring enough bone volume to support dental implants is the main objective of a sinus lift, which enables a stable and effective replacement of lost teeth. Without the right bone structure, dental implants cannot be firmly fixed in the jaw, which might result in implant failure. The sinus lift restores the patient’s ability to chew and talk comfortably by thickening and raising the bone, which guarantees that there is enough bone to retain the implants securely in place.
The sinus lift technique has aesthetic benefits in addition to its functional ones. Restoring the upper jaw’s bone structure helps maintain the facial structure and makes it easier to insert dental implants. A sunken face can result from the loss of teeth and the degradation of the jawbone. The sinus lift technique rebuilds the bone, allowing patients to preserve a more young and natural facial contour.
Recovery from a sinus lift treatment usually entails some swelling and mild discomfort, which can be controlled with prescription painkillers. To promote appropriate healing, patients are typically recommended to refrain from demanding activities or applying pressure to the grafted area for a few weeks. To track the healing process and make sure the bone graft integrates as planned, follow-up appointments are planned.
